N.A.S.A.L. is pleased to present como un tiro, un clavel by Pablo Andino, the artist first solo-show in Mexico. 
 
“(…) Pablo Andino is an Ecuadorian visual artist whose work has focused in recent years on the sculptural format. In Como un tiro, un clavel, Andino continues an exploration aimed at documenting and reflecting on the death of the fiesta. Through this theme, he delves into the contrasts between life and death, day and night, wellbeing and discomfort. This exhibition underscores this process within a specific environment, as it is inspired by nocturnal spaces dedicated to dancing, situating the narrative of the party within a clearly defined context. The title refers to the nocturnal history of the Mexican capital as seen through chronicles of its underworld, cabarets, tent shows, and idioms.(…)“
